The upcoming announcement of Google hardware will include a new Chromecast Google has confirmed, and it’s pretty certain it’s the ‘Sabrina’ dongle we’ve been seeing leaked for months. Now Roland Quandt from WinFuture.de has nabbed images of the device and the new remote as well.

The dongle itself isn’t anything new as we’ve seen it quite extensively previously. It’s a rounded off rectangular shape with a fixed HDMI cable. There’s likely a USB-C port at the base and there’s definitely some sort of sync button on the back. Overall though it’s a good looking (and compact) unit, perfect for hiding away behind your TV.

You may not want to hide it though if the new remote Google will be delivering with it needs to see the device. The remote hasn’t been featured as heavily as the dongle previously but looks very useful, and is a feature Chromecast users have requested for years – ever lost a Chromecast stream?

The design is basic with a simple D-Pad at the top for direction, with back, Assistant, home, and mute buttons. Looks like Google is making friends including a Netflix button alongside a YouTube button for fast access to your content on either platform. Lastly there’s a power button and what appears to be a power button and input switcher. You also get a volume rocker on the side which seems nicely placed.

We’ll see more on the ‘Sabrina’ Android TV dongle – and likely a new bit of branding as Google TV as well when the ‘Made by Google’ 2020 event kicks off at 11am PT in the US on September 30th.
